Commit 81328efe authored by Kostis Trantzas's avatar Kostis Trantzas
Browse files

Merge branch 'tmf628' into 'develop'

TMF628 fixes

See merge request !17
parents 55b713e8 e24a0894
Loading
Loading
Loading
Loading
Loading
+1 −0
Original line number Diff line number Diff line
@@ -5,3 +5,4 @@
/.classpath
/.settings
*.iml
/.factorypath
+10 −1
Original line number Diff line number Diff line
@@ -33,7 +33,6 @@ public class DayOfMonthRecurrence {
  @Column(name = "domr_schema_location")
  private String schemaLocation;

  @JsonProperty("dates")
  @DateTimeFormat(iso = DateTimeFormat.ISO.DATE_TIME)
  private OffsetDateTime dates;

@@ -120,6 +119,16 @@ public class DayOfMonthRecurrence {
  @Valid 
  @Schema(name = "dates", requiredMode = Schema.RequiredMode.NOT_REQUIRED)
  @JsonProperty("dates")
  public String getDatesString() {
    return dates.toString();
  }

  public void setDates(String dates) {
    if ( dates!= null ) {
      this.dates = OffsetDateTime.parse( dates );
  }
  }
  
  public OffsetDateTime getDates() {
    return dates;
  }
+11 −2
Original line number Diff line number Diff line
@@ -33,7 +33,6 @@ public class DayOfWeekRecurrence {
  @Column(name = "dowr_schema_location")
  private String schemaLocation;

  @JsonProperty("dates")
  @DateTimeFormat(iso = DateTimeFormat.ISO.DATE_TIME)
  private OffsetDateTime dates;

@@ -119,11 +118,21 @@ public class DayOfWeekRecurrence {
  */
  @Valid 
  @Schema(name = "dates", requiredMode = Schema.RequiredMode.NOT_REQUIRED)
  @JsonProperty("dates")
  public OffsetDateTime getDates() {
    return dates;
  }
  
  @JsonProperty("dates")
  public String getDatesString() {
    return dates.toString();
  }

  public void setDates(String dates) {
    if ( dates!= null ) {
      this.dates = OffsetDateTime.parse( dates );
  }
  }
  
  public void setDates(OffsetDateTime dates) {
    this.dates = dates;
  }
+13 −2
Original line number Diff line number Diff line
@@ -73,7 +73,7 @@ public class Event {
  @JsonProperty("eventId")
  protected String eventId= UUID.randomUUID().toString();

  @JsonProperty("eventTime")
 
  @DateTimeFormat(iso = DateTimeFormat.ISO.DATE_TIME)
  protected OffsetDateTime eventTime = OffsetDateTime.now(ZoneOffset.UTC);

@@ -441,15 +441,26 @@ public class Event {
  */
  @Valid 
  @Schema(name = "eventTime", description = "Time of the event occurrence.", requiredMode = Schema.RequiredMode.NOT_REQUIRED)
  @JsonProperty("eventTime")
  public OffsetDateTime getEventTime() {
    return eventTime;
  }
  
  @JsonProperty("eventTime")
  public String getEventTimeString() {
      return eventTime.toString();
  }
  

  public void setEventTime(OffsetDateTime eventTime) {
    this.eventTime = eventTime;
  }
  
  public void setEventTime(String eventTime) {
    if ( eventTime!= null ) {
        this.eventTime = OffsetDateTime.parse( eventTime );         
    }
}

  public Event eventType(String eventType) {
    this.eventType = eventType;
    return this;
+21 −2
Original line number Diff line number Diff line
@@ -41,7 +41,6 @@ public class ManagementJob extends BaseRootEntity {
  @JsonProperty("adminState")
  private AdministrativeState adminState;

  @JsonProperty("creationTime")
  @DateTimeFormat(iso = DateTimeFormat.ISO.DATE_TIME)
  private OffsetDateTime creationTime;

@@ -73,7 +72,6 @@ public class ManagementJob extends BaseRootEntity {
  @JsonProperty("jobPriority")
  private Integer jobPriority = 5;

  @JsonProperty("lastModifiedTime")
  @DateTimeFormat(iso = DateTimeFormat.ISO.DATE_TIME)
  private OffsetDateTime lastModifiedTime;

@@ -130,6 +128,17 @@ public class ManagementJob extends BaseRootEntity {
  @Valid 
  @Schema(name = "creationTime", description = "The measurement job creation time.", requiredMode = Schema.RequiredMode.NOT_REQUIRED)
  @JsonProperty("creationTime")
  public String getCreationTimeStr() {
    return creationTime.toString();
  }
  
  public void setCreationTime(String t) {
    if ( t!= null ) {
        this.creationTime = OffsetDateTime.parse( t );
    }
  }
  
  
  public OffsetDateTime getCreationTime() {
    return creationTime;
  }
@@ -268,6 +277,16 @@ public class ManagementJob extends BaseRootEntity {
  @Valid 
  @Schema(name = "lastModifiedTime", description = "The last time that a measurement job was modified.", requiredMode = Schema.RequiredMode.NOT_REQUIRED)
  @JsonProperty("lastModifiedTime")
  public String getLastModifiedTimeStr() {
    return lastModifiedTime.toString();
  }
  
  public void setLastModifiedTime(String t) {
    if ( t!= null ) {
        this.lastModifiedTime = OffsetDateTime.parse( t );
    }
  }
  
  public OffsetDateTime getLastModifiedTime() {
    return lastModifiedTime;
  }
Loading